Sourcing guidance for Double Rail Linear Guide

What are the key technical specifications to consider when selecting a Double Rail Linear Guide?

When sourcing double rail linear guides, you must prioritize load capacity (static and dynamic) to ensure the system can handle the weight and force of your application. Pay close attention to positioning accuracy and repeatability, typically measured in microns. Material selection is critical; high-carbon steel is standard for strength, while stainless steel is essential for corrosive environments. Additionally, verify the preload level (e.g., ZF, Z0, Z1) to balance the trade-off between rigidity and friction.

How do I ensure the quality and durability of the linear guide rails?

Quality is defined by the surface hardness, which should ideally reach HRC 58-62 through induction hardening to prevent premature wear. Request parallelism measurements for the rails to ensure smooth motion over the entire travel length. For long-term durability, check the sealing system (end seals and side seals) to prevent dust and contaminants from entering the ball tracks, which is the leading cause of failure in industrial environments.

What compliance and standards should these components meet for international trade?

Suppliers should adhere to ISO 12090 for linear motion rolling bearings. For European markets, ensure the product is RoHS compliant, meaning it is free from hazardous substances. If the linear guide is part of a motorized assembly, CE marking may be required. Always ask for a Material Test Report (MTR) and a Certificate of Conformance (CoC) to verify that the steel grade and heat treatment meet your specified requirements.

What are the typical usage scenarios for Double Rail Linear Guides?

These components are foundational in CNC machinery, 3D printers, and automated assembly lines where high precision is required. They are also widely used in medical imaging equipment (like MRI table movements) and semiconductor manufacturing, where low vibration and high stability are paramount. For heavy-duty applications like industrial robotics, double rail systems provide the necessary moment load resistance.

Cross-Border Procurement Strategy for Linear Motion Systems

How can I mitigate the risks of damage during international shipping?

Linear guides are heavy yet sensitive to bending and rust. Ensure the supplier uses VCI (Volatile Corrosion Inhibitor) paper or vacuum packaging with anti-rust oil. For shipping, insist on reinforced wooden crates rather than cardboard boxes, and specify that rails must be supported along their entire length to prevent warping or permanent deformation during transit.

What is the best way to negotiate pricing and MOQs with suppliers on Made-in-China.com?

Start by requesting a sample for precision testing; reputable suppliers on Made-in-China.com often provide samples at a discounted rate. For bulk orders, negotiate based on annual volume rather than a single shipment to secure a 10-20% price reduction. Always clarify if the price includes end-machining, as custom screw-hole patterns or rail cutting can significantly impact the final unit cost.

What are the transaction security tips for high-value industrial components?

Always use Secured Trading Services offered by the platform to ensure your payment is only released after you confirm receipt of the goods. For large-scale industrial projects, consider a 30% deposit and 70% balance payment after a pre-shipment inspection (PSI). Hiring a third-party inspector to verify the straightness and hardness before the balance is paid is a standard industry best practice.
